OFFICIAL LEGAL TITLE
Law Enforcement Officer and Firefighter Recreation Pass Act
F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TIONS
What is the official ID of this bill?
The official print number for this legislation is 119_S_3456.
Which chamber initiated this legislation?
This legislation was initiated in the Senate.
When did the legislative process begin?
The process officially started on 2025-12-11.
What are the main provisions?
Key points include:
- Law enforcement officers (federal, state, local, tribal) and firefighters (federal, state, local, tribal) will receive free annual passes to National Parks and Federal Recreational Lands.
- Members of the U.S. Armed Forces and their dependents will also be eligible for these free passes.
- The act aims to facilitate access to recreational areas for individuals performing vital public service.
